AI spacefactory — the architects behind the NASA–award-winning mars habitat — is now launching ‘TERA’, a space-tech habitat designed for off-grid living on earth. designed to be a ‘B&B unlike any other’, ‘TERA’ will be a high-tech, luxe eco-home nestled in the woods of upstate new york with sweeping views of the hudson river. ‘we realized the materials and technology we developed for long-term missions on mars had the potential to be leaps and bounds more sustainable than conventional construction on earth,’ said david malott, AI spacefactory’s CEO and chief architect. ‘TERA will challenge everything we know about architecture and construction. it could transform the way we build on earth – maybe even save our planet.’
developed from the same designs and 3D printing technologies behind the AI spacefactory’s NASA-award-winning ‘MARSHA’ mars habitat, ‘TERA’ is designed to be minimally invasive to its surrounding environment. it can be broken down, recycled and re-printed elsewhere, without leaving any trace. the ‘multi-planetary architectural and technology design agency’ hopes to curb the massive footprint of conventional building practices that rely on energy-and waste-intensive materials. in its realization,

A startup called Bumblebee Spaces is trying to make micro apartments more appealing by adding movable furniture. Beds, wardrobe and drawers are stored up on the ceiling, to be lowered quietly on white suspension cords at the touch of a tablet, like a scene change on a theatre stage. In theory this frees up floor space. Once he’s raised his bed in the morning, Dabdoub sometimes does yoga and meditation. In the evening, he can sit on the couch and project Netflix onto a blank wall, which would otherwise be occupied by the bed’s headboard.

For Trim Studio, the design requirements were simple and straightforward: a living area, kitchen, wood-burning stove, bathroom, bedroom, patio, log storage, and an outdoor shower. The challenge, however, came with the square footage restrictions: the home could be no larger than 100 square feet, and no taller than 16 feet high.
Kris and Ali visited the site and, as Rodrigo Munguia, principal of Trim Studio, tells it, “immediately fell in love with the property.” Dubbing the site and house Ohana (meaning family in Hawaiian), the couple knew they wanted a cabin that spoke to the wooded area and took advantage of the property’s magnificent views. Particularly exciting for Munguia was the fact that they also wanted to have their wedding on the property, and planned to start their lives together at Ohana as a married couple.
